geovalin Posted August 14, 2019 Share Posted August 14, 2019 Cambodia’s three international airports recorded a 15.5% year-over-year (YOY) increase in passenger numbers for the first half of 2019. According to France’s Vinci Airports, which holds a 70% stake in operator Cambodia Airports, 6 million passengers passed through the airport gates in the first six months. The fastest growth comes from its smallest airport in Sihanoukville, which handled 755,000 passengers, or up 210.9% YOY. The second quarter accounted for more than half of its six-month traffic figures, with 435,000 passengers, a YOY improvement of 314.3%. Aircraft movements during 1H rose 128.8% YOY to 7,656 movements.
